**Bridge Logistics Acquires 1.56M-SF Industrial Portfolio in McDonough, GA**

Bridge Logistics Properties (BLP) has acquired a two-building, Class A industrial portfolio totaling 1,560,256 square feet in McDonough, Georgia. Located approximately 30 minutes southeast of downtown Atlanta, this acquisition marks a significant addition to BLP’s growing logistics portfolio.

The fully leased portfolio consists of the following distribution facilities:

– 150 Distribution Drive – 760,256 square feet
– 201 Greenwood Court – 800,000 square feet

According to Commercial Edge data, 201 Greenwood Court—originally built in 1999—was last sold in 2017 for approximately $39.5 million.

The portfolio is fully occupied by four tenants, including DHL Supply Chain (Exel Inc.), Caterpillar, and Pregis. The leases provide about three years of in-place income. BLP acquired the assets below replacement cost, with current rental rates estimated to be approximately 30% below today’s market rates. This dynamic is expected to offer substantial upside rental potential as leases expire and are renewed at market rents.

Over the past decade, industrial rents in the McDonough submarket have nearly tripled, driven by robust tenant demand and limited land availability. The area currently comprises more than 43.7 million square feet of industrial space, reinforcing its status as a key logistics hub in the region.

The transaction was facilitated by Eastdil Secured.
